About MAWANASUG (Mawana Sugars Limited)
Mawana Sugars Ltd is a prominent player in India's sugar industry, deeply rooted in the nation's agricultural landscape. The company transforms sugarcane into a range of sugar prod...ucts, serving diverse needs from household consumption to specialized industrial applications. Beyond traditional sugar, Mawana actively cultivates a broader portfolio, embracing sustainable practices and value-added offerings. They are involved in generating electricity from bagasse, a sugarcane byproduct, demonstrating their commitment to renewable energy and efficient resource utilization. The company is present in the sugarcane heartland of Uttar Pradesh, Mawana Sugars Ltd contributes to the rural economy by supporting local farmers and creating employment opportunities, while navigating the dynamic landscape of the sugar market. Mawana Sugars distinguishes itself by going beyond conventional sugar production. They offer a variety of sugar grades, including plantation white, refined, and specialty sugars, catering to diverse customer preferences. The company also produces IP-grade sugar, a high-purity product used in pharmaceutical formulations. Furthermore, Mawana engages in the production of ethanol, both anhydrous and hydrous, utilizing it for various industrial applications and blending purposes. This commitment to diversification showcases a forward-thinking approach and adaptability to changing market dynamics. The focus on utilizing byproducts like bagasse for power generation and converting molasses into ethanol reflects a dedication to resource optimization and sustainability. The company's operations span three key segments: Sugar, Power, and Distillery. These segments are interconnected, with the bagasse byproduct from sugar manufacturing fueling power generation, and molasses, another byproduct, serving as the base for ethanol production. This integrated approach allows Mawana Sugars to maximize resource utilization and reduce waste. The Distillery segment manufactures and sells anhydrous and hydrous ethanol, including rectified spirit, denatured spirit, ethanol, organic manure, potash rich ash, and fusel oil. By strategically leveraging its resources and infrastructure, Mawana Sugars aims to create value across its entire supply chain.
